Skip to content
This repository has been archived by the owner on Jul 17, 2023. It is now read-only.

Releases: cawa-93/play-shikimori-online

v1.4.1

17 Jan 13:22
905a145
Compare
Choose a tag to compare

Релиз был залит на addons.mozilla.org ранее. Эта запись сделана познее для консистентности

Обновление безопасности

26 Jun 09:53
Compare
Choose a tag to compare
  • Удалены абсолютно все средства мониторинга. Ранее я использовал google analytics, чтобы делать интерфейс лучше. А так же sentry чтобы максимально быстро получать отчеты об ошибках и исправлять их.
  • Загрузка и выполнение любых внешних скриптов заблокирована. Теперь никто, даже я сам, не сможет через расширение как либо получить доступ к вашей системе или внести какие-либо изменения в интерфейс или код расширения. Любые изменения, должны публиковаться в виде полноценного обновления и проходить жесткую модерацию.
  • Теперь расширение работает исключительно с открытыми скриптами. Абсолютно каждый символ исполняемого кода является открытым. И нет ни одного, работу которого нельзя изучить и проконтролировать.

v1.3.1

13 Nov 08:10
Compare
Choose a tag to compare

Изменения

v1.3.0

30 Oct 12:01
Compare
Choose a tag to compare

Изменения

  • Часть компонентов загружаются не сразу, а только при попадании в область видимости. Это увеличивает скорость отображениея и уменьшиет количество потребляемого трафика на ранних этапах отображения, что позволяет загружаться видео быстрее.
  • Кнопки под плеером больше не "прыгают" в стороны. Теперь они всегда на одном и том же месте.
  • Улучшена доступность.
  • Удалена система фонового отслеживания ошибок.

v1.2.1

15 Oct 11:16
Compare
Choose a tag to compare

Домен smotret-anime-365.ru заменен на актуальный smotret-anime.online

Стать спонсором

v1.2.0

08 Oct 09:42
Compare
Choose a tag to compare

Изменения

  • Повышена производительность интерфейса.
  • Исправлена проблема пролагивания при загрузке страницы
  • Добавлен индикатор Full-HD видео.

Так же, я планировал ввести новый способ загрузки интерфейса, чтобы сделать его более плавным и "дружелюбным", но при тестировании обнаружил некоторые проблемы так что это откладывается на следующий релиз.

Стать спонсором

v1.1.6

19 Sep 13:42
Compare
Choose a tag to compare

Изменения

  • Создана отдельная страница с настройками расширения. Теперь можно кликнуть правой кнопкой по иконке расширения и перейти к параметрам. Туда вынесены опции для оправления темой и включения/выключения синхронизации с Шикимори.
  • Для тех у кого есть подписка на anime365 теперь есть возможность скачать видео в два клика прямо в интерфейсе расширения.
  • Переработано главное меню:
    • Все элементы теперь располагаются не в выпадающем меню а в один ряд под плеером.
    • "Следующая серия" и "Открыть на Шикимори" стали больше.
    • Добавлена ссылка для перехода на отдельную страницу с настройками.
    • Добавлена ссылка для скачивания видео.
    • Удалена кнопка "Сообщить о проблеме с видео".
    • Удалена кнопка для быстрого перехода в историю просмотров.
    • Удалена кнопка для переключения темы.
    • Удалена кнопка для включения/выключения синхронизации с Шикимори.
  • Исправлено множество проблем с плеером anime365.
    • Наверняка многие сталкивались с ситуациями, когда видео не запускалось самостоятельно, или вместо видеоряда автоматически запускалась реклама, или и видео и реклама запускались одновременно перекрикивая друг друга. Однако, после обсуждения этих проблем с разработчиками anime365 был добавлен специальный API, с помощью которого моё расширение может максимально надежно интегрироваться в видеоплейер не ломая его.
  • Увеличена производительность и скорость отображения.
  • Малозаметные исправления и обновление компонентов.

v1.1.5

13 Sep 14:51
Compare
Choose a tag to compare

В этой версии я продолжил работу над внутренним хранилищем. Изменения коснулись процесса загрузки списка серий и их названий.

Я реализовал временный кэш для списка серий. Теперь список серий для онгоингов кэшируется на сутки. А для уже вышедших аниме на более долгий срок.

Кроме того, в кэше хранится не более 5 последних аниме. Таким образом объем потребляемой памяти остаётся низким.

Благодаря этому нововведению время между началом загрузки страницы и инициализацией видео-плеера уменьшилось на 25-30%.

Обсудить обновление

v1.1.4

13 Sep 09:14
Compare
Choose a tag to compare

Исправлена ошибка из-за которой не отображалась кнопка "Начать просмотр" в Firefox. (#5)

v1.1.3

11 Sep 14:53
Compare
Choose a tag to compare

Кто-то знает, а кто-то нет, но расширение умеет предугадывать в каком переводе вы бы предпочли смотреть аниме. Как это работает. Расширение запоминает историю ваших просмотров и то какой перевод (озвучка/субтитры) и от какой релиз-группы вы выбираете. На основе этой модели строиться ваш персонализированный "Профиль предпочтений".И чем больше аниме вы смотрите, тем умнее и точнее работает прогноз.

В предыдущей версии 1.1.2 была добавлена синхронизация этих данных между вашими устройствами. А в нынешней для этой функции нашлось ещё одно применение:

  • Теперь, на странице аниме на Шикимори, под кнопкой "Начать просмотр" будет отображаться максимально подходящий для вас перевод. Таким образом, даже не открывая плеер, вы сможете узнать добавлено ли видео от вашей любимой релиз-группы.

Другие изменения

  • Хранилище данных Google, оказалось недостаточно быстрым. В качестве временного решение я реализовал частичную предзагрузку данных в оперативную память. Как следствие:
    • Увеличена скорость поиска подходящего перевода.
    • Увеличена скорость загрузки истории просмотров.
    • Увеличена скорость загрузки информации о вашем профиле.
  • По просьбе @Ivan я написал небольшой FAQ и добавил ссылку на него в интерфейс расширения.
  • Исправлена ошибка отображения забаненного пользователя.
  • Исправлена ошибка синхронизации списков если пользователь не авторизовался.
  • Некоторые изменения, чтобы упростить рендеринг браузеру.

Обсудить обновление